NEVERMORE Has A New Lineup


Nevermore is reactivating in 2025 with half a thriller lineup. Nevermore is presently guitarist Jeff Loomis and drummer Van Williams alongside whoever they’ve chosen from the onslaught of auditions they’ve acquired previously few months. In a latest interview with Metallic Magnitude, Loomis credited reforming Nevermore as a part of the explanation why he left Arch Enemy, and assures followers that the band’s subsequent chapter goes to kick ass.

“Yeah, there’s some unbelievable stuff arising. I’ve had an amazing final 10 years with the band Arch Enemy. I have been part of their band, and I left the band a few yr in the past as a result of I needed to form of be behind the driving force’s wheel of my very own music once more. So I am reforming my previous band known as Nevermore. And that was a really large a part of my life for a very long time.

“And as everyone knows, the singer Warrel Dane handed away about 5 years in the past. So we’re on the search proper now for a brand new vocalist and bass participant. And we’re gonna come again, and we’re gonna revamp the band, and it is gonna be larger and higher than it ever was. So that is the plans for 2025.”

The choice hasn’t come with out its share of controversy. Jim Sheppard, who was instrumental in founding Nevermore alongside Dane in 1991, first publicly expressed criticism of the reunion, calling it “utterly disrespectful,” even when at a later level Sheppard kind of gave them his blessing, stating: I am disillusioned nobody reached out to me in regards to the title Nevermore, a reputation which means blood, sweat, and tears. With that stated, I want them the perfect.”
